Best time for a staycation in Singapore?
The best time to visit Singapore is between February and April. Considered a dry season, these months experience lesser rainfall than other times of the year. Singapore is hot and humid throughout the year making it a year-round destination. To experience the best of the beaches in Singapore, the best time to visit is between June to August. For the shopaholic, the ideal time to visit Singapore is between July and August which is when the Great Singapore Sale is organised.
